I'm gonna go kiss my vet. My reticulated python Nova's colon reduction surgery (see http://www.faunaclassifieds.com/foru...d.php?t=562990) + two months of post-op care at the vet, antibiotics, painkillers, sonograms every few days after she was allowed to start eating again to ensure there were no leaks, etc. was under $5000 - and it's in northern VA which has some of the highest priced commercial space in the nation.
